Acta Cryst. (2005). E61, m417-m419 [ doi:10.1107/S1600536805002801 ]
3-3-carboxy-4-hydroxybenzenesulfonato] dihydrate]Abstract: The title complex, {[Sr(C7H5O6S)2(H2O)4]·2H2O}n, exists as a ladder chain of SrII ions connected by 3-carboxy-4-hydroxybenzenesulfonate anions through
2-sulfonate and carboxyl groups, and solvent water molecules, forming a three-dimensional hydrogen-bonded framework. The SrII ion exhibits a distorted square antiprismatic coordination geometry defined by three O atoms of two sulfonate groups, one carboxyl O and four water molecules. The 3-carboxy-4-hydroxybenzenesulfonate anions show two types of coordination to strontium, viz.
2-sulfonate + monodentate-carboxyl bridging and monodentate sulfonate-O coordination.
